Output 56a39b36605a9627fa1e26b47606cc8174f357f2f02ef745acbca582cc79389e:0

value
526304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721abcf7239387f35dc7dedadc9da1c9f8893ad6 OP_EQUAL
address
3C6LzDDL3Uwz3CwrXiS6WqAqdWz9SaScbF
transaction
56a39b36605a9627fa1e26b47606cc8174f357f2f02ef745acbca582cc79389e
spent
true